Small-Sized Hatch Solutions: The Right Choice for Tight Spaces
Using a large hatch is not necessary in every boat or yacht application. In some areas, small-sized hatch models offer a much more accurate solution. More compact dimensions such as 27x27, 28x40, 206x349, or 254x254 can provide practical usage advantages in tight spaces.
Where Are Small Hatch Models Used?
Small-sized hatch products are preferred in tight spaces, sections requiring limited access, or for compact ventilation needs. Because these products occupy a more controlled area, they can be advantageous, especially in areas sensitive to dimensions.
Why Choose a Small Size?
- They adapt more comfortably to tight spaces.
- They prevent the use of unnecessarily large products.
- They offer more practical solutions at specific points.
Just as choosing a large hatch for a small opening would not be correct, choosing a product that is too small and does not fully meet the need can also be inefficient. Therefore, when selecting a compact hatch, the function of the space should be clearly evaluated.
Form and Material Choice Are Also Important
In small-sized hatch products, the preference for a round or rectangular form can vary depending on the usage style. Aluminum, ABS, or plastic hatch options can be evaluated according to the area where the product will be used. Especially at points requiring frequent access, the opening mechanism should also be considered.
In conclusion, small-sized hatch solutions can be highly functional for tight spaces. When the correct size and correct form are selected, efficient and orderly use can be achieved even in compact areas.
